12-4-6: STREET IMPROVEMENTS:
The subdivider of any subdivision to be used for residential, commercial, industrial or other purposes shall lay out, grade and otherwise improve all streets that are designated on the approved plat or that directly serve the subdivision in accordance with the specifications of the city or the county except where the governing bodies have policies of additional assistance to the owners or developers and in accordance with the following provisions:
   A.   The new design of an improvement of an intersection of any new street with an existing state or federal highway shall be in accordance with the specifications of the Oklahoma state highway department, but in no case shall the standard be less than the applicable city specifications.
   B.   Whenever a subdivision contains a major street that requires a street facility that is more costly than is required to serve the future occupants of the subdivision, the subdivider shall be required to pay on the portion of the cost of the major street that would equal the cost of improvement required to serve on the subdivision, as determined by the planning commission.
   C.   All driveways which connect with a public street shall be constructed in accordance with "Standard Design Of Driveway Entrances For Oklahoma Highways", as prepared by the Oklahoma state highway department. (Ord. 938, 11-14-2011)
